Katy Skelton Celebrates a Decade of Design Excellence: Ten Years of Crafting Timeless Pieces

SAVANNAH, GA - [10/30/23] - Katy Skelton, the American-made home furnishings and lighting brand, is thrilled to announce its 10th anniversary. Founded in Brooklyn, New York in 2013, the company is devoted to creating high-quality, timeless pieces that elevate the design of homes across the country.

Founder and designer Katy Skelton Acuff started her eponymous brand with a vision to create pieces that are classic in design and exceptional in craftsmanship. She believes in the importance of ethical sourcing and labor practices, ensuring that every product reflects the brand's commitment to social responsibility. This philosophy has resonated with customers who seek products that not only enhance their living spaces but also align with their values.

Over the past decade, Katy Skelton has carved a niche for itself in the world of interior design, garnering a loyal following of customers who appreciate its dedication to handcrafted, heirloom pieces. From beautifully designed furniture to unique brass lighting, Katy Skelton's products have consistently reflected the founder's passion for exceptional design.

Following a 2017 relocation to the charming city of Savannah, Georgia, the company underwent a significant transformation that allowed for expanded opportunities in production capabilities and capacity. Now located in the Thunderbolt neighborhood of Savannah, the company has made a pivotal stride by bringing all lighting production in-house. This shift has allowed for even greater control over the quality and craftsmanship of their products, reinforcing their attentiveness to excellence.

"We are incredibly grateful for the support we have received from our clients and partners over the past decade," said Ms. Skelton Acuff. "Our journey has been filled with creative exploration and a deep commitment to our values. We are excited to continue growing and evolving as a brand, while always staying true to our mission."

To commemorate this milestone, Katy Skelton is releasing new products throughout the rest of the year that have been created exclusively for the 10th-anniversary celebration.

About Katy Skelton:

Katy Skelton is a Georgia-based home furnishings and lighting brand founded in 2013 by designer Katy Skelton Acuff. The brand is committed to creating sustainable and timeless pieces that reflect the founder's passion for combining craftsmanship and design. With a focus on customer service and heirloom quality, Katy Skelton has earned a reputation for excellence in the world of interior design.
